Bvural41 1
Bvural41
noisiv 1
noisiv
Manwe Work 1
Manwe Work
xranzei 1
xranzei
mavzermete 1
mavzermete
Hikaye Ekle

Kontrol Ediliyor TGroundItemInstance string okuma yardim

  • Konuyu başlatan Konuyu başlatan kaplan1524
  • Başlangıç tarihi Başlangıç tarihi
  • Cevaplar Cevaplar 3
  • Görüntüleme Görüntüleme 512
DWORD CPythonItemInstance = *reinterpret_cast<DWORD*>(*reinterpret_cast<DWORD*>(moduleBase + 0x01E36FB4) + 0x0); sunu kullaniyorum hocam Virtual Number dwVirtualNumber dogru geliyor ama stOwnership gelmiyor mainactorptr kullanmiyorum belkide ondandir
offset yanlış derken o offsetten bahsediyordum zaten, stownership'in structtaki offseti padding eklemen lazım çünkü araya ekstra fonksiyonlar girince offset değişebiliyor
 
Son düzenleme:
Crash vermeyip boş dönüyorsa bunu dener misin


C++:
inline char* GetStr(DWORD offset) {
    if (*(int*)(offset + 0x10) > 15)
        return (char*)(*(DWORD*)offset);
    else
        return (char*)offset;
}


C++:
std::string ownerShip = GetStr((DWORD)item.second->stOwnership);

Sorun çözülmezse @RELIEF in dediği gibi ownerın offseti yanlış olabilir malum pvpler yamalı bohça
 

Şu an konuyu görüntüleyenler (Toplam : 0, Üye: 0, Misafir: 0)

Geri
Üst